Split Fiction Hits 2 Million Sales After Just 1 Week

by Savannah Mar 15,2025

Hazelight Games' latest co-op adventure, Split Fiction, is enjoying a phenomenal launch, selling 2 million copies in just one week. Released on March 6th for PC, PlayStation 5, and Xbox Series X|S, the dual-protagonist story has quickly become another triumph for the studio. Hazelight celebrated this impressive milestone on social media, expressing their gratitude for the overwhelming support from fans.

Just 48 hours after launch, Split Fiction had already sold 1 million copies. The additional million sold in the following five days underscores the game's rapid success. Considering Split Fiction's co-op nature, the actual player count is likely significantly higher than the number of copies sold. This is further amplified by the game's innovative "Friend's Pass" feature, allowing one player to purchase the game and grant free access to a friend. With continued positive social media buzz, sales are expected to climb even further.

This success mirrors that of Hazelight's previous title, It Takes Two, the 2021 Game of the Year winner. It Takes Two sold approximately 1 million copies within a few weeks of its March 2021 launch, eventually reaching 10 million copies by February 2023 and an astounding 20 million by October 2024.

In IGN's review, Split Fiction was praised as "an expertly crafted co-op adventure that pinballs from one genre extreme to another."
